45 YEARS AGO - Enduring heat in excess of 105 degrees, and in my 10th month at DaNang, I was ready to go on R. & R., and because of a Travel Article, I chose Sydney, Australia - where I would take a plane down to the Great Snowy Mountains of Australia. From Vietnam and temperatures in excess of 105 degrees, I was going Snow Skiing in a place called Thredbo. I just clicked on Thredbo to see how the Snow is there at this time, and discovered that several inches of snow is due soon. Surfing around trying to find things that I knew about, I clicked on Sashas Lodge there, and I discovered the owner of that Lodge just passed away a couple of weeks ago. That brought back memories of a Great R. & R. from Australia, and the Snowy Mountains at Thredbo. I came in contact with Sasha 45 years ago, when I first read a travel magazine of Thredbo, a skiing resort in Australia. In the article I read about her ski Chalet, and that she rented rooms. The story mentioned that she was from Czechoslovakia and was an avid skier. Then, somewhere close to the end of the travel article, there was a mention of a couple of GIs from Vietnam, who were there on R. & R. , and as soon as I saw that GIs had been there snow skiing - I knew that I had to go. At the bottom of the article was the address for Sashas lodge. With my date given for August for R. & R. I sent Sasha a letter asking for reservations. canberratimes.au/act-news/treasured-memories-of-the-angel-of-thredbo-20140617-3abhf.html I waited about a week, and received a letter from Sasha saying that she was thrilled getting my letter, however since it was peak season in August, she was already booked. She gave me the contact information for Proscenia - the organization that handled bookings for servicemen on their R. & R. in Sydney. She added that she knew what it was like, when you longed to go skiing, and she invited me, David Gibson, and Bill Evans to come by and visit her at the Lodge. She promised us tea and cake. On the flight from Sydney to Cooma in the Snowy Mountains, and on the bus ride to Thredbo - Dave and Bill both heard a few times my story about Thredbo, the article I had read, and the very nice letter from Sasha. After we arrived at Thredbo and got checked in at our Lodge, we found our way to Shashas Lodge and Shop. We found Shasha in the Shop, and as she heard as come in the shop talking in our accents - she said immediately, Oh ! Youre the Yanks. Please come in. Whos Sgt. Bobby Edwards ? And, after introductions, indeed she fixed us tea, and we had a very nice cake to go with the tea. We enjoyed our conversations, and I remember to this day her letter, and her kind welcome - I remember the days that I longed to go skiing. What a sweetheart and wonderful person. Our three day trip in Thredbo was absolutely wonderful, made more special by the generosity of a very wonderful person. God Bless - Sasha Nekvapil, and may she rest in peace. The Angel of Thredbo.
